Episode 50 - Doubt, Deconstruction, and Exvangelicals

A spate of evangelicals have been leaving their churches in recent years. Some do so after experiences of hurt by leaders or institutions. Some end up deconstructing their faith and calling others to follow them. Others who remain in their churches can end up confused and distrustful of their leaders and beliefs. How can Christians ask honest questions without falling down rabbit-holes of unbelief or despair? Are there better ways to live out our faith authentically without undermining the foundations?
